The Senior Division Operations, RMS role is situated within the Rocket Motor Systems group, which designs and manufactures solid rocket motors for defense and space applications. In this position, you will manage complex project operations by integrating inputs from business development, engineering, supply chain, and program management to create high-quality plans and communications for leadership decision-making. Daily responsibilities include evaluating program schedules, flowing demand to the shop floor, deconflicting competing interests between stakeholders, and developing demand forecasts for both contracted work and new proposals. You will utilize Microsoft Office, Project, and Jira to drive continuous improvement and foster cross-disciplinary communication. The role addresses critical manufacturing challenges in propulsion technology, requiring a candidate with strong analytical skills and experience navigating the complexities of aerospace and defense production environments to ensure on-time delivery of mission-critical systems.
